1. 了解現況：

1-1. 幫我用 @read_sheets_data.py 讀過這個試算表裡面的分頁：
https://docs.google.com/spreadsheets/d/12dg8UjMTUh8SFPS-X4v83aIwNUEm5CYEKO3RNUW7QCA/edit

裡面有這些分頁，都是班表：
2025年1月工時紀錄
2025年2月工時紀錄
2025年3月工時紀錄
2025年4月工時紀錄
2025年5月工時紀錄
2025年6月工時紀錄 （<=這頁開始是新寫法）
2025年7月 （<=這頁開始又是新寫法）
2025年8月 （<=這頁開始又是新寫法，多一個當日上班合記）
2025年9月
2025年10月
2025年11月

可以用你之前寫的 read_sheets_data.py 來讀取，記得要用 su debian 執行

1-2. 請你讀 @rule.md ，裡面有關於加班時數計算的規則說明。

1-3. 並幫我讀過 @OvertimeCalculator.gs ，它是一個附加在這個試算表的 Apps Script 腳本檔案。
執行完之後，會產生一個新的分頁，叫做「加班費紀錄總表」。

2. 修改現況程式：

2-1. 幫我修改 @OvertimeCalculator.gs 裡面的程式碼，讓它能夠正確處理上述分頁的寫法。
其中 1~5 月的分頁對應到的是「No.08_2025.05（沒有加班時段）」分頁寫法，
6 月、7月、8 月都是對應到新的，但是欄位各有些許差異
要注意

2-1-a. rule.md 已經有更新了，請依照最新的規則來修改程式碼
2-1-b. 1~5 月也會有一天打兩次卡的情況，如 05-15 ，是分成兩班，請注意處理
2-1-c. 1~5 月也會有跨日的情況，如 05-28 ，算在上班打卡當天，請注意處理
2-1-d. 每一個加班費記錄的ID欄位，要改成「YYYYMMDD_序號」，例如「20250515_01」，如果同一天有兩筆加班費記錄，就分別是「20250515_01」、「20250515_02」

3. 整理到控制中樞表：

請讀取控制中樞表的「員工清單」分頁：
https://docs.google.com/spreadsheets/d/1fTQ3AZ93yP_q7oCncMASozScIJ36NlJwgc3vplr0nJI/edit

目標：
上述 2 的 @OvertimeCalculator.gs 改好之後，想放在這個控制中樞表的 App Script 裡面執行
執行時，會讀取員工清單中已啟用的員工的表格 ID ，並把上述函式套用到相對應的試算表
幫裡裡面該員工整理好「加班時數統計」分頁

可以覆蓋 src/Code.js 檔案，然後執行 clasp push ，會自動更新到控制中樞表的 App Script
為了要友善介面，希望在控制中樞表的下拉選單就能執行該 function 套用所管理的試算表的更新